Transaction 61af0aae7701eb382c9f71e276c3d64a23c28d648d3d2d8a8201744cdee53880

1 Input
1 Outputs
  • 61af0aae7701eb382c9f71e276c3d64a23c28d648d3d2d8a8201744cdee53880:0
  • value  168554
    address  3FcvRunXWTgxEKpQrAXe7FggFE4ie6HsUH